Who won the Overwatch League Grand Finals in 2023?
The Florida Mayhem won the Overwatch League Grand Finals in 2023, defeating the Houston Outlaws in a 4-0 sweep.
Where were the 2023 Overwatch League Grand Finals held?
The 2023 Overwatch League Grand Finals were held at the Mattamy Athletic Centre in Toronto, Canada.

Who is the 37th hero in Overwatch 2?
Lifeweaver is the 37th hero added to Overwatch 2, released on April 11, 2023.
How old is Overwatch 1?
Overwatch 1 was released on May 24, 2016, for PC, PlayStation 4, and Xbox One.

What is the prize pool for Overwatch League Grand Finals 2023?
Eight OWL teams traveled to Toronto to compete over a $1,855,000 prize pool.
Is Overwatch League over?
With the conclusion of the League’s sixth season, Blizzard seemingly confirms that the Overwatch League as it currently exists is no more.
